Executive held for raping Delhi woman

Gurgaon, Feb 25 (IANS) A 24-year-old executive was arrested here for allegedly raping a 25-year-old woman living in Delhi, police said Wednesday.

The accused has been identified as Shiv Kant Sharma, a resident of Ashok Vihar area here.

The complainant, a resident of Aya Nagar area of Delhi, alleged that the accused raped her on several occasions on the pretext of marrying her.

The complainant and the accused worked as executives at a private firm in Gurgaon.

Police registered a case at DLF-2 police station.

The accused was arrested, produced in court and was sent to jail for a 14-day judicial custody Wednesday.
